Sweet Potato Brownie Skillet

Instructions
1
|
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Line a small baking sheet with aluminum foil. Use a fork to poke holes in the sweet potato in 4 or 5 spots. Once preheated, bake the sweet potato on the baking sheet for 45-55 minutes, or until you see the juices start to emerge from the poked holes. A fork should easily be able to pierce through the sweet potato. Let the sweet potato cool until easy to handle. Lower the oven temperature to 325 degrees F.
2
|
Peel the sweet potato and discard skin. Add sweet potato chunks and 3 tablespoons milk of choice to high speed blender or food processor and blend. If the sweet potato is chunky after blending, add an additional tablespoon of milk. Blend until completely smooth.
3
|
Add the wet ingredients (peanut butter, vanilla, egg) to the blender with sweet potato pureé and blend again. Mix until smooth and combined.
4
|
In a large bowl, whisk all dry ingredients except chocolate chips together. Add the wet ingredients to the dry ingredients and combine. Add chocolate chips (save a few for topping) and mix until combined.
5
|
Add a teaspoon or so of avocado oil or olive oil to a 10 inch cast iron skillet and use a paper towel to rub the oil around the bottom and sides of the skillet. Add the brownie batter to the skillet and use a spatula to spread it out into a even layer. Sprinkle with chocolate chips.
6
|
Bake in the preheated 325 degrees F oven for 35-40 minutes or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ean. Let cool for 5 minutes and then serve.

Tips & Tricks (5)
- Sweet Potato Preparation 🥔Puree your sweet potato until completely smooth and strain through a fine mesh to remove excess moisture, ensuring a fudgy texture rather than a cakey one.
- Espresso Powder Magic ☕Dissolve the espresso powder in your almond milk before mixing into the batter to intensify chocolate flavor without adding bitterness or grittiness.
- Cast Iron Preheating 🍳Preheat your 10-inch skillet in a 350°F oven for 5 minutes, then lightly butter it to ensure even browning on the bottom and edges without burning.
- Chocolate Chip Distribution 🍫Reserve a handful of chocolate chips and fold them in at the very end, then sprinkle more on top before baking so they stay distinct and melty rather than fully incorporated.
- Underbaking Technique ⏱️Pull the skillet from the oven when a toothpick inserted shows a few moist crumbs (not fully clean), as carryover heat will finish cooking it to fudgy perfection.
